Describe your college experience
I’ve had the best time at college so far! UVA is the perfect mix of academics and fun, and there’s always cool things to do, whether that’s trying new places on the Corner, exploring the downtown mall, going on hikes around Charlottesville, or going to Carter Mountain Orchard on Thursday evenings for live music and beautiful views. UVA is truly the ultimate college experience!
Tip for future students
Take the classes that genuinely interest you! It’s so much easier to get through an early lecture when you love the subject or professor. Also, get involved!!! Especially at a bigger school like UVA, there are so many amazing people that could end up being your closest friends, and joining organizations/activities that interest you is one of the best places to meet them.
Favorite class
My favorite class has been an international relations class on Foreign Policy of the Great Powers, and it’s the reason I decided to pursue a foreign affairs minor. The professor was super engaging and it was interesting to apply the framework to current events and global conflicts.
